L'Océan & Spa is a prestigious 5-star campsite by Eden Villages, set in the heart of the Île de Ré — one of France’s most sought-after Atlantic island destinations. Positioned just 50 metres from the ocean on the Route d'Ars between La Couarde-sur-Mer and Ars-en-Ré, the campsite enjoys a remarkable setting bordered by salt marshes and a scenic seawater pond that has defined this landscape for centuries.
The campsite’s centrepiece is its 420 m² heated aquatic complex featuring two outdoor swimming pools and a dedicated paddling pool for young children. Beyond the pools, a luxurious 300 m² spa and wellness centre offers hammam, sauna, individual hydromassage baths (Thalia by SOMETHY), a warm-water relaxation bed (Plénitude), and professional body treatments using Yon-Ka and Equatoria products. The spa is open daily except Tuesdays from April to September and is also accessible to non-guests.
With 338 pitches spread across lush, landscaped grounds, the campsite offers 14 accommodation types ranging from budget-friendly Access mobile homes to top-tier Premium units with private jacuzzis and panoramic marsh views, plus Tiny Homes and Eco-Lodge tents for something different. Traditional camping pitches are available in five tiers from basic to full-service with private sanitary facilities.
On-site activities include a tennis court, mini-golf, boulodrome, multi-sports field, table tennis, fitness room with cardio/weight equipment, and an arcade games room. In July and August, the Eden Kids Club (ages 5–12) and Teen Club (ages 13–17) run daily programmes including inflatables, circus initiation, catamaran sailing, and sports tournaments. Evening entertainment features live shows, theme nights, and disco.
Dining is covered by a full-service restaurant, bar, and snack bar on-site, alongside a grocery shop with fresh bread daily. Bicycle rental (including e-bikes and child trailers) gives direct access to the island’s famous 138 km cycle-path network straight from the campsite gate. Practical services include laundry, electric car charging, camping car emptying, and a car vacuum station.

The Île de Ré is a 30 km-long island connected to La Rochelle by a toll bridge. La Couarde-sur-Mer sits centrally on the island, making it an ideal base for exploring in every direction.
The beach directly opposite the campsite (50 m) is part of a stunning 5 km stretch of fine sand running from Plage des Prises to Plage des Petites Folies — one of the longest unbroken beaches on the island. Water sports thrive here: sailing, kitesurfing, jet ski, waterskiing, stand-up paddleboarding, and surfing. La Pergola beach, within this stretch, is an internationally recognised surf spot.
The Loix Salt Marsh Ecomuseum (2.5 km) offers guided walks through the island’s characteristic salt-harvesting landscape. A yachting club just 2 km away provides sailing courses and boat hire. Carrousel Park (3.5 km, 5 min drive) offers family amusement rides.
La Couarde-sur-Mer village (3.8 km, 7 min) features a charming labyrinth of flowered lanes, a bandstand hosting summer concerts, local markets, and a strong restaurant scene: Le Balaou (1,521 reviews), NORA Restaurant Bar, La Salicorne, and seafood specialists like La Cabane du Feneau (3.4 km).
Saint-Martin-de-Ré (10 km, 13 min) is the island’s historic capital with its UNESCO-listed star-shaped Vauban citadel and fortifications, a picturesque harbour lined with cafés, escape rooms, and boutique shopping. The iconic Phare des Baleines lighthouse (11.2 km, 15 min) at the island’s western tip offers panoramic views after 257 steps.
Donkey rides “in knickerbockers” (a beloved Île de Ré tradition) are available 10 km away. The Maison du Fier nature centre (14.1 km) showcases the island’s biodiversity. Further afield, Fort la Prée (19.3 km) offers guided military heritage visits, and boat trips reach the legendary Fort Boyard (33.3 km offshore). La Rochelle (32.5 km, 44 min) provides a full city experience with its famous harbour towers, aquarium, and old town.
The island’s 138 km of dedicated cycle paths are accessible directly from the campsite — making car-free exploration of vineyards, oyster farms, pine forests, and photogenic villages effortless.
